Output 3bdaab106c2b93ba03f05c69c8bc01b47a5408c7cb07e0e192584b2926bc211c:0

value
45972031
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5d52506b2f08c0b9ca3396b70f281d7efe25fcaa OP_EQUALVERIFY OP_CHECKSIG
address
19WST8LyqCcWmnXfmuMx1gL58A7rWXrxEE
transaction
3bdaab106c2b93ba03f05c69c8bc01b47a5408c7cb07e0e192584b2926bc211c
confirmations
631129
spent
true